Ugly Hedgehog - Photography Forum
Home Active Topics Newest Pictures Search Login Register
Topics for: DET
 
Puffins on Isle of Lunga, Scotland
by DET
on Nov 21, 2020 10:50:56
posts: 25 views: 1996
last reply on Nov 23, 2020 14:49:04
in Photo Gallery
 
UglyHedgehog.com - Forum
Copyright 2011-2024 Ugly Hedgehog, Inc.